In early 1996, Pascale Cossart and colleagues wrote a short landmark paper in Science summarizing the thoughts of many researchers to announce the opening of a new field of research at the crossroads of 'pure' cell biology and the studies of pathogens: cellular microbiology. Pathogens, having coevolved with their respective hosts, so they argued, must be masters of cell biology. Thus, by studying how pathogens usurp or modify cellular functions to their own advantage we should gain insights into the basic workings of the cell and the biology of pathogens alike. There was also a glimmer of hope that these studies might provide us with rational ways to design drugs or vaccines against disease agents that kill millions of people year after year. Almost 10 years later Michael Way convened a meeting under the auspices of the British Society for Cell Biology to take stock of where part of the field was standing. The meeting, entitled 'Signaling and cytoskeletal dynamics during infection', made clear how much these parts of the field have advanced and how bright a future lays ahead.
